{"product_id":"zone-policeman-88-a-close-range-study-of-the-panama-canal-and-its-workers","title":"Zone Policeman 88; a close range study of the Panama canal and its workers","description":"\u003cp\u003eZone Policeman 88 by Harry Alverson Franck is a fascinating account that delves into the lives of workers and the intricate workings of the Panama Canal during its construction. Published in 1910, the book serves as both a personal narrative and a critical examination of the socio-political environment surrounding one of the most significant engineering feats of the 20th century.Franck, who held the position of a zone policeman, offers readers an intimate glimpse into the daily lives of canal workers, their struggles, and the diverse cultures that converged in the Panama region. His vivid descriptions and keen observations bring to life the challenges faced in such a monumental project, including labor disputes, health issues, and the ever-present threat of tropical diseases.Overall, Zone Policeman 88 is a compelling work that combines adventure, history, and sociology, showcasing Franck’s ability to engage and inform through his detailed storytelling. It remains a valuable resource for those interested in the Panama Canal's history and the human experience behind its construction.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Booksclassic","offers":[{"title":"Perfect Bound","offer_id":50257023729968,"sku":"9609441311402","price":8.45,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"url":"https:\/\/www.thegreatbritishbookshop.co.uk\/products\/zone-policeman-88-a-close-range-study-of-the-panama-canal-and-its-workers","provider":"The Great British Bookshop","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
